New King Wok is more than just a place to eat; it offers several key features that make it a standout choice for local residents. These highlights contribute to its reputation as a consistent and valuable neighborhood spot.
Exceptional Value and Lunch Specials: The lunch specials are a major draw for New Yorkers on a budget. For just a few dollars, you get a full meal that includes a main dish like Beef W. Broccoli or General Tso's Chicken, served with Roast pork fried rice and a choice of soup or a can of soda. This comprehensive and affordable offering makes it an unbeatable choice for a midday meal.
A Menu of Classic Comforts: The menu is packed with comfort food favorites, from the savory Mongolian Chicken to the zesty Orange Beef. Patrons can choose from an extensive list of Chef’s Specials like the "Four Seasons" or "Happy Family," or go for classic small plates and sides.
